Beneath the dim glow

between night and day,

before the storm,

the lioness retreated

to the creekside wood.


He turned from the reptilian

altostratus in the high, blue east

to the storm-laden west


and blinked:


A flash of coral pink

on rock, tree, and meadow

that somehow

spared the sky?


Whipped around in surprise;

high clouds catching fire

over the east, somehow

casting deeper shadow on the land,

and towering over the west:

a narrow arch of refracted light

glowing in the final moment of night

like an answer.
